Summary:Juvenile delinquency is a complex problem through the ages, and the tendencies toward delinquency basically appears, to a great extent, to be influenced by and learned simultaneously from the environment. The primary environment is the family. Within the family the adolescent ie interacting mainly with his parents, but in many cases also with other family members. obtains the material of values from his environment, moving from heteronomous to autonomous morality. When the socialization process of the Ego strength and the Superego does not develop adequately, it tends to create more opportunities for the adolescent to act delinquency. The tendencies toward delinquency and the actual delinquent behavior are partly related to the psycho sexual aspects of personality development at various phases during childhood, and also to the choice of libidinal object. The environment may facilitate or hamper the a-chievement of excellence, which in turn may influence the formation of morality. To be sure if the moral norms are inconsistently experienced they may induce the development of tendencies toward delinquency. In a complex pattern of social interactions the adolescent may not be able to acquire his self identity. In the process of social inter -action various physical conditions may contribute to the tendency toward delinquency
